Demographic Data

ZIP code 45654 is located in Hocking County, Ohio, centered near Nelsonville, with a total population of 715 and a median age of 55.2. This is a rural community with a notably high senior population — 39.4% of residents are 65 or older (approximately 282 individuals), well above the national average of 17%. This creates strong demand for Medicare services, local healthcare providers, and senior support programs. The racial and ethnic composition includes 100.0% White. Approximately 18.0%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her — SHIP counselors and community health workers can help residents navigate Medicare enrollment and plan choices.

Economic Metrics

The median household income is $54,240, below the national median. Lower-income Medicare beneficiaries may qualify for Medicare Savings Programs (MSPs) that help pay Part B premiums, or Extra Help (Low-Income Subsidy) to reduce Part D prescription drug costs. The poverty rate is 13.1%. The median home value is $272,200. Medicare beneficiaries in Hocking County should explore all available plan options during Open Enrollment (October 15 – December 7) or consult the Ohio SHIP (State Health Insurance Assistance Program) for free, unbiased counseling on choosing the right coverage.
